What is communication
Sharing of information from one person to other by speaking, writing, signals or by
any other means is called communication.
Sender
the person who is starting the communication
Message:
the information that the sender wants to send
Encoding:
The way the sender wants the message to be looked like.
Channel:
From which medium the message travels.
Receiver:
the person who receives the
message
Decoding:
What the receiver understands
Feedback:
the receivers response to the
message.

Effective Communication.
The communication in which the receiver gets the best possible message that the
sender wants to convey. In other words, if the receiver gets the appropriate
message that the sender wants to convey is called effective communication.
7Cs of Effective Communication
Clear, Concise, Concrete, Correct,
Coherent, Complete, Courteous

Written Communication
It is an act of communicating through written words. Just like when you send
messages by written mode or the information written in newspaper, books etc.
Advantages of written communication
-It is a permanent record
-It can be circulated easily
-Suitable for future references
Disadvantages of written communication
-It takes time to write documents
-Once written it is difficult to change
-It requires good knowledge of language and grammar
-Receiver can interpret it in the wrong way

Non-Verbal Communication
Non-verbal communication is the way of expressing ourselves without using words.
We can send many messages without using words, for example, can send a
message through expression, eye contact, touch etc.
Importance of non-verbal communication
In our daily life, we see that most of the communication is non-verbal. Many times
we express ourselves just by using our eye contact or by hand movements. So we
can say that non-verbal communication is very important in our life.
Visual communication
This is another type of communication. Sending a message through images is very
popular as you can see many advertisements on the roadside and signboards - all
these contain much information but in form of images. It is not restricted to any
language, anyone can understand what is being expressed in the image.
